Liverpool identify Barcelona star as potential Mohamed Salah replacement- Reports

As speculation about Mohamed Salah’s future at Anfield lingers, Liverpool are reportedly looking to replace him with Barcelona winger Ousmane Dembele.

Salah’s contract with the Reds expires next year. In December of last year, he turned down a contract offer from the Premier League giants.

Salah and Liverpool are both ready to negotiate a new contract, but the club has yet to meet Salah’s demands.

According to Fichajes (via The Hard Tackle), Liverpool will turn to Dembele if Salah does not sign a new deal.

Dembele has endured an injury-ridden stint at Barcelona since joining the Catalan club from Borussia Dortmund for £126 million in 2017.

The report added that Liverpool are also interested in Paris Saint-Germain’s Angel Di Maria, Real Madrid’s Marco Asensio and Bayern Munich’s Serge Gnabry.
